Output 86988c3fe870a2089325ffe381833974e4935a256eca649d6bf4f7be4a3107b2:7

value
686874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ea08405ff37aebe2277eb0759e756f9e778acc05 OP_EQUAL
address
3P2TvkgCYgiFEFQpc63sm6wKSgHx1JL2R3
transaction
86988c3fe870a2089325ffe381833974e4935a256eca649d6bf4f7be4a3107b2
spent
true